Guess These New Tokyo Marui Products For The 53rd Shizuoka Hobby Show

With less than two weeks to go for the 53rd Shizuoka Hobby Show, we are again anticipating what products Tokyo Marui shall finally unveil this month. Just right before the show, the venerable Japanese airsoft company give us a teaser on what products will be shown, and it's usually four products with one of these already announced in previous trade shows.

In recent years, Tokyo Marui has been releasing the gun-sound system and improvements in their shotgun offerings. Their New Generation AEGs (also called by the company as NEG which is their electric blowback and recoil engine) have fully matured and it's just a matter of releasing more models under the. The one thing that many have been asking, will Tokyo Marui finally release a gas blowback rifle when most of their competitors have released their versions.

It is one of the nagging questions for us, and we have repeatedly asked Tokyo Marui about and so far they have indicated that they have no intention yet. It makes many wonder why the most innovative airsoft company in the world and a leader in gas blowback pistols, is extremely late to the Gas Blowback Rifle party.

Will they finally join the party this year? Everyone hopes so. But then the company also has a way of catching everyone off guard.

M4 SOPMOD BOYS EDITION?

Obviously, the image shows a SOPMOD Cranestock which is seen in the NEG M4 SOPMOD, HK416D, and Custom HK416D DEVGRU. Yas points out that the receiver resembles the thin frame of the BOYS M4 which means that this will not be a 1:1 Scale M4 AEG. But it can be another Gun Sound System, or perhaps a Gas Rifle?

ANOTHER M870 GAS SHOTGUN VARIANT WITH PISTOL GRIP?

It looks like it as Yas pointed out that the end of the grip near the Trigger Guard looks like a Pachmayr Vindicator Pistol Grip that was designed for the Mossberg 500 and the Remington 870 Shotguns. Since the latest shotgun release from Tokyo Marui is the M870 Tactical Gas Shotgun, a variant of the 870 using the same technology, but using a pistol grip rather than a stock, might just be revealed in the middle of May.

AN M4A1 GAS BLOWBACK RIFLE FINALLY?

Yes, it does look like an M4A1. But a Gun Sound System? They just released one late last year. Another NEG M4A1? But they already have the NEG M4A1 SOCOM Carbine which has the same stock. Or is it an improved model of either the gun sound system or SOCOM carbine? Yas even speculates that it can be a Gas Blowback Rifle using an M4A1 AEG body.

It's hard to get hopes up that it will be an M4A1 GBB-R. So for now let's not have the expectations and hope it will be a surprise.

THIS ONE'S EASY, IT'S THE SMITH & WESSON M&P GBB!

How can Yas (and us at Popular Airsoft for that matter) tell? Simple, a mockup of this GBB pistol was on display at the Tokyo Hobby Show 2013. With the releases of other airsoft companies already in the market, will this still claim the crown of being the best full-size airsoft M&P pistol when it gets released?
